Smart Weather Condition Sensors
Smart weather condition sensing units have revolutionized the effectiveness of modern irrigation systems by changing sprinkling schedules based on real-time ecological data. These sensing units monitor variables such as temperature level, humidity, wind speed, and solar radiation, permitting systems to react dynamically to changing climate condition. By integrating this data, clever sensors can maximize water use, lowering waste and making certain that landscapes receive the suitable quantity of moisture. This modern technology not only preserves water however also advertises healthier plant growth by preventing overwatering or underwatering. In addition, the automation supplied by smart climate sensing units enhances individual benefit, as landscaping companies and homeowners can count on exact watering timetables without hands-on intervention. In general, these advancements stand for a substantial advancement in sustainable irrigation techniques.

Soil Dampness Sensors
Soil wetness sensing units play a necessary function in contemporary watering systems, providing real-time information that boosts water effectiveness. These gadgets gauge the volumetric water content in the soil, allowing for precise assessments of moisture degrees. By incorporating soil wetness sensing units into watering systems, users can avoid overwatering or underwatering, ultimately promoting healthier plant growth and saving water resources.The sensing units transmit data to controllers, which can change watering routines based on existing dirt conditions. This data-driven technique decreases water waste and warranties that plants get the most effective quantity of wetness. In addition, soil moisture sensors can be helpful in numerous agricultural settings, from home yards to massive ranches. The release of these sensors contributes to lasting methods by supporting liable water usage and reducing ecological impact. On the whole, the unification of soil dampness sensing units notes a considerable advancement in attaining effective irrigation systems.
